I used to love Dobermans, not for the thug reputation (now taken over by Pitbulls), but for the trainability. A acquaintence of mine had one and it was amazing, it would not move without his command. He could walk it off its leash in the woods, run into other dogs (like my stupid lab), and it would just stand at his side at attention while mine ran all around like an idiot. (I obtained my dog full grown, and while they say you can teach an old dog new tricks, mine was too old and I was too inexperienced a trainer - first dog - to break its bad habits.)

A while ago a friend was taking in this woman to get her out of trouble (her boyfriend was a deadbeat drug dealer - crystal meth and/or crack). He could not take in her dog though...a female Doberman. I asked if it got on well with cats, she said yes that it had been around cats a lot and was fine. He offered it to me, I said I would try it out. The dog was amazing, totally untrained up to that point but within 8 hours was listening to me and obeying. Problem was I couldn't get it to stop chasing our cat, and after 3 close calls over a week I had to take it back before the cat just abandoned the house (or worse). That is when she admitted that her deadbeat boyfriend had been training it for almost a year to attack cats on sight. Nice. Thanks very much.

I might have been able to break the behaviour, but would my cat have lived to see it?
